Well it turns out that Michael Brey’s daughter, Elizabeth Brey, wasn’t so elusive after all.  We did have her parent’s names, so that’s always a plus (there’s nothing more annoying in genelogical research than an end of the line), and I found a great deal of information about her, her father Michael Brey, and her siblings from a Google book search! 

I was able to get her siblings’ previously unknown names and birthdates from the History of Jerusalem Lutheran and Reformed Church of Western Salisbury.  I must say, I have now found more than one genealogical treasure from Google Books and will definitely be using it often in my research!
